Эляна6
19.07.2021 09:34

2. скорость передачи данных через adsl-соединение равна 256 000 бит/c.
какова длительность передачи файла через данное соединение (в секундах), если
размер файла 500 кбайт? в ответе укажите число – длительность передачи файла в
секундах.
3 . файл размером 64 кбайт передаётся через некоторое соединение со скоро-
стью 1024 бит в секунду. определите размер файла (в кбайт), который можно передать
за то же время через другое соединение со скоростью 256 бит в секунду. в ответе
укажите число — размер файла в кбайт.
4 . файл размером 100 кбайт передаётся через некоторое соединение со скоро-
стью 1536 бит в секунду. определите размер файла (в кбайт), который можно передать
за то же время через другое соединение со скоростью 768 бит в секунду. в ответе
укажите одно число — размер файла в кбайт. единицы измерения писать не нужно.
5 .
файл размером 8 мбайт передаётся через некоторое соединение
за 100 секунд. определите размер файла (в кбайтах), который можно передать через
это же соединение за 25 секунд. в ответе укажите число – размер файла в кбайтах.
6 . через некоторое соединение файл размером 32 кбайта передаётся в течение
16 секунд. определите размер файла (в кбайт), который передаётся через это же
соединение в течение минуты. в ответе укажите число — размер файла в кбайт.
7 . передача файла размером 3750 кбайт через некоторое соединение заняла
2 минуты. какова скорость передачи данных через это соединение в битах в секунду? в
ответе укажите число — скорость передачи в бит/с.
8 . определить объём (в кб) видеопамяти компьютера, который необходим
для реализации графического режима монитора high color с разрешающей точек и палитрой из 65536 цветов.
9 . укажите минимальный объем памяти (в мегабайтах), достаточный для
хранения любого растрового изображения размером 2048 × 1536 пикселя, если
известно, что в изображении используется палитра из 16777216 цветов. саму палитру
хранить не нужно.

Нажмите на рекламу ниже и сразу увидите ответ
Популярные вопросы:
Ответ:
Matka2002
09.07.2020 21:59

а

Объяснение:

Первый связан с применением обычных индексных выражений в квадратных скобках, например: array[18] = 3 или array[i + 3] = 9. При данном доступа записываются два выражения. Второе выражение должно быть заключено в квадратные скобки. Одно из данных выражений должно являться указателем, а второе – выражением целого типа. Последовательность записи данных выражений может быть произвольной, однако в квадратных скобках следует записывать выражение, следующее вторым. Поэтому записи array[16] и 16[array] будут являться одинаковыми и обозначающими элемент массива с номером шестнадцать. Указатель, который используется в индексном выражении, не всегда является константой, которая указывает на какой-либо массив, это может быть и переменная. Например, после выполнения присваивания ptr = array доступ к шестнадцатому элементу массива можно получить, применяя указатель ptr в форме ptr[16] или 16[ptr].

Второй доступа к элементам массива связан с применением адресных выражений и операции раза-дресации в виде *(array+16) = 3 или *(array+i+2) = 7. При данном доступа адресное выражение соответствует адресу шестнадцатого элемента массива, тоже может быть записано различными или *(16+array).

При работе на компьютере первый приводится ко второму, т. е. индексное выражение становится адресным. Для ранее рассмотренных примеров array[16] и 16[array] преобразуются в *(ar-ray+16).

Для доступа к начальному элементу массива, т. е. к элементу с нулевым индексом, можно применять просто значение указателя array или ptr. Любое из присваиваний

*array = 2;

array[0] = 2; *(array+0) = 2; *ptr = 2;

ptr[0] = 2;

*(ptr+0) = 2;

присваивает начальному элементу массива значение 2, но быстрее всего выполнятся присваивания *array = 2 и *ptr = 2, так как в них не требуется выполнять операции сложения.

0,0(0 оценок)
Ответ:
Fogles12
07.06.2023 03:59
uses crt; var s:string;     c:char;     m:set of char;     n,i,k,p:byte; begin writeln('Введите текст из строчных латинских букв, окончаание ввода Enter'); s:=''; repeat c:=readkey; if c in ['a'..'z'] then  begin   write(c);   s:=s+c;  end; if c=#13 then writeln until c=#13; n:=length(s); m:=[]; for c:='a' to 'z' do  begin   k:=0;   for i:=1 to n do   if s[i]=c then k:=k+1;   if k>1 then m:=m+[c];  end; if m=[] then write('Нет букв, встречающихся более 1 раза') else  for c:='a' to 'z' do  if c in m then write(c) end.
0,0(0 оценок)
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ота